summaryrefslogtreecommitdiff
path: root/Xamarin.Forms.Controls.Issues
diff options
context:
space:
mode:
authorE.Z. Hart <hartez@gmail.com>2017-05-30 14:37:44 -0600
committerE.Z. Hart <hartez@gmail.com>2017-06-01 08:57:56 -0600
commitf006894732657cf4fcc7d0a9a2c00bb518bc6abf (patch)
tree123a6157531ddfb4794e16f64428f8762cdade72 /Xamarin.Forms.Controls.Issues
parente46b30b7f92a20c3b893d208788d0287840f27e9 (diff)
downloadxamarin-forms-f006894732657cf4fcc7d0a9a2c00bb518bc6abf.tar.gz
xamarin-forms-f006894732657cf4fcc7d0a9a2c00bb518bc6abf.tar.bz2
xamarin-forms-f006894732657cf4fcc7d0a9a2c00bb518bc6abf.zip
Simplify UI test for issue 35132
Diffstat (limited to 'Xamarin.Forms.Controls.Issues')
-rw-r--r--Xamarin.Forms.Controls.Issues/Xamarin.Forms.Controls.Issues.Shared/Bugzilla35132.cs15
1 files changed, 7 insertions, 8 deletions
diff --git a/Xamarin.Forms.Controls.Issues/Xamarin.Forms.Controls.Issues.Shared/Bugzilla35132.cs b/Xamarin.Forms.Controls.Issues/Xamarin.Forms.Controls.Issues.Shared/Bugzilla35132.cs
index 917c608c..5dd7e5fa 100644
--- a/Xamarin.Forms.Controls.Issues/Xamarin.Forms.Controls.Issues.Shared/Bugzilla35132.cs
+++ b/Xamarin.Forms.Controls.Issues/Xamarin.Forms.Controls.Issues.Shared/Bugzilla35132.cs
@@ -26,8 +26,9 @@ namespace Xamarin.Forms.Controls.Issues
public class BugPage : ContentPage
{
public static int Livecount;
+ public static int Pushedcount;
- public BugPage(IEnumerable<string> items)
+ public BugPage()
{
Interlocked.Increment(ref Livecount);
@@ -35,10 +36,11 @@ namespace Xamarin.Forms.Controls.Issues
{
Children =
{
- new Label { Text = items.Count() < 3 ? "Running" : Livecount < 3 ? "Success" : "Failure" },
- new ListView { ItemsSource = items }
+ new Label { Text = Pushedcount < 2 ? "Testing..." : Livecount < 3 ? "Success" : "Failure" },
}
};
+
+ Interlocked.Increment(ref Pushedcount);
}
~BugPage()
@@ -51,8 +53,6 @@ namespace Xamarin.Forms.Controls.Issues
[Preserve(AllMembers = true)]
public class RootPage : ContentPage
{
- readonly List<string> _items = new List<string>();
-
public RootPage()
{
var button = new Button { Text = "Open" };
@@ -66,14 +66,13 @@ namespace Xamarin.Forms.Controls.Issues
GC.Collect();
GC.WaitForPendingFinalizers();
- _items.Add((BugPage.Livecount).ToString());
- await Navigation.PushAsync(new BugPage(_items));
+ await Navigation.PushAsync(new BugPage());
}
}
#if UITEST
[Test]
- public void Issue1Test ()
+ public void PagesAreCollected()
{
RunningApp.WaitForElement (q => q.Marked ("Open"));
RunningApp.Tap(q => q.Marked ("Open"));